(c) Three‑Step “Potential Awakening” Method: Recognise → Claim → Act

  1. Recognise – Identify the talent, idea or gift inside you that you dismiss. e.g., “I like to write but I say I’m no expert.”
  2. Claim – Affirm: “I believe I can… I will… I am willing to…” e.g., “I believe I can craft meaningful writing; I will write weekly; I am willing to let people read it.”
  3. Act – Pick one small concrete move: use that talent now. Record your feeling, the reaction, the difference. e.g., “This week I published a short piece and tracked who responded.”
